Two things happened over the summer of 2026.
- 8 June, Apple unveiled its rebuilt Siri at WWDC. The hardest reasoning is handed off to Google’s Gemini models
- 12 August, Google announced the Pixel 11 series and Gemini Intelligence at Made by Google 2026
Taken separately they are each a product announcement. Put together they make a different picture. The two major mobile platforms now run on the same model family.
What Google shipped: agents became the default
The important part of the Pixel 11 announcement was not the hardware but Gemini Intelligence. This is not a chatbot but an agent framework that carries out tasks on the user’s behalf.
The hardware changes are aligned to that purpose.
- On-device AI processing up to 3.5× faster. It means the model running inside the device got bigger
- Real-time sign language translation, and a Magic Capture camera that analyses 400 frames
- A Pixel 11 Pro Fold about 1mm thinner and 10% lighter than its predecessor
- “Pixel Glow” LEDs that use light and colour around the camera bar to signal notifications
The key number here is 3.5×. For an agent to read the screen and drive apps, the model has to run constantly, and locally. Sending everything to a server is slow, expensive and a privacy problem. On-device performance is not a feature but a precondition.
What Apple chose: borrow rather than build
Apple went the opposite way. Instead of pushing ahead with its own model, it signed a multi-year deal with Google and put Gemini-based models into Siri’s foundation layer. The deal is reported at around $1 billion a year.
The capabilities announced for the new Siri are these.
- Search that uses personal context across messages, mail and photos
- Executing tasks that span multiple apps
- Answering questions about what is on screen
- Looking up information on the web
The architecture combines on-device processing with Private Cloud Compute. Rollout is planned alongside the iOS 27 family.
Seen coldly, there is one reason Apple made this choice. It was late. The Siri overhaul was postponed repeatedly, and in the meantime the gap against competing products became visible to users. It judged the cost of borrowing and buying time to be lower than the cost of continuing to build alone.
Three consequences of this arrangement
1. The axis of differentiation moves from model to integration
When everyone uses the same model, answer quality is a hard place to differentiate. So what separates them? How deeply they reach the data on the device, and how safely they can drive apps. That is a fight the owner of the operating system wins, and a fight third-party AI apps lose.
2. Google’s position has become strange
Google competes with Apple on Android while simultaneously selling Apple its models. The structure resembles the default-search-engine deal. The revenue is stable, but it is not a picture competition authorities enjoy.
3. Users get fewer choices
When the default assistant is embedded in the operating system, most users simply use it. People who install a separate AI app remain a minority. That is not a question of performance but of position.
What actual users should check now
As platform assistants shift toward reaching into personal data, the number of settings worth checking goes up.
- Scope of personal context access. Check whether you can switch off individual categories — messages, mail, photos — rather than all or nothing
- The line between on-device and server processing. What finishes inside the device and what leaves it is written in the policy documents. You cannot tell from the screen
- The agent’s app-driving permissions. A feature that presses buttons for you also makes mistakes for you. For apps involving payments or transfers, leaving a confirmation step in place is wiser
- Wait before changing your existing habits. New assistants change features frequently in their first few months

Frequently asked questions
With a Gemini-based Siri, is Google seeing my data rather than Apple?
Apple has described an architecture combining on-device processing with Private Cloud Compute to limit how far personal data travels outside. That said, which queries take which path is not shown on screen, so the exact data flow has to be checked in the published policy documents.
Do I have to buy a Pixel to use Gemini Intelligence?
Gemini itself is available on other Android devices and through apps. Features that lean on on-device processing depend on hardware performance, though, and the pattern has repeatedly been that they arrive first on the newest Pixel and expand later.
Do I still need the AI apps I already use?
What a default assistant covers is everyday tasks. For long-form document work, coding and field-specific uses, dedicated tools are still better. It is more accurate to see the default assistant as a default rather than a replacement.
Isn’t it risky to let an agent drive apps for me?
The convenience and the risk come from the same place. For hard-to-reverse actions such as payments, transfers and sending messages, keeping a user confirmation step is safer, and most platforms let you adjust that step in settings.
